Why the Surge?

Several factors contribute to the rapid increase of digital nomads in America:

  • Work-from-Anywhere Acceptance: The pandemic accelerated the adoption of remote work policies. Companies now recognize that productivity isn't necessarily tied to a physical office.
  • Technological Advancements: With reliable high-speed internet available nearly everywhere, digital infrastructure is no longer a barrier for individuals wishing to work from the most remote or idyllic locations.
  • Desire for Flexibility: Millennials and Gen Z prioritize experiences over material possessions. Digital nomadism offers the perfect blend of work-life balance and wanderlust fulfillment.
  • Economic Considerations: Cities are becoming more expensive, pushing workers to seek cost-effective living situations without sacrificing income opportunities.

While beaches and mountains might sound enticing, digital nomads in America are looking for more than just beautiful sceneries. Vital amenities such as co-working spaces, community cultures, and reliable transportation play a significant role. Some favorite spots include:

  • Austin, Texas: Known for its vibrant tech scene and lively music culture, Austin provides an energetic environment for digital nomads.
  • Denver, Colorado: With its stunning natural landscapes and strong startup ecosystem, Denver attracts those who love the outdoors and tech-centric workspaces.
  • Miami, Florida: The tropical climate and diverse culture make Miami an attractive destination for digital workers looking to blend work with leisure.

Challenges and Considerations

Though the lifestyle offers unparalleled freedom, it comes with challenges. Here are some considerations for aspiring and current digital nomads:

  • Visas and Legalities: Ensure you understand the visa requirements for long-term stays. The specifics can vary widely depending on the location.
  • Healthcare and Insurance: Reliable health insurance tailored for long-term travelers is essential. The transient nature of nomadism can complicate healthcare logistics.
  • Work-Life Balance: The line between work and leisure can blur easily. Setting boundaries and creating a routine is crucial to maintain productivity and mental health.
